Output 38ebc6ca0f40f7cd7aa0e6c793999e3e6c7d67a96bb38f6a2cb0a95f92e1c274:10

value
587063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 351a581e5ba2e58360d8baef080dde021ece632d OP_EQUAL
address
36XoJ919MWuaJchAfNoPVz8HAWnPk4EY1Z
transaction
38ebc6ca0f40f7cd7aa0e6c793999e3e6c7d67a96bb38f6a2cb0a95f92e1c274
confirmations
270042
spent
true